Though the museum offers a complete historical past of the herring years, it’s the herring ladies themselves who’re the celebs of the present. The museum hosts salting exhibitions on its front dock, the place performers—including some former herring girls—demonstrate how freshly caught herring had been gutted, salted and placed in barrels. Accordion music, singing, dancing and some lighthearted theatricality accompany the shows, capturing the vigorous spirit of the herring growth years. For eight years, the World Economic Forum’s Global Gender Gap Report ranked Iceland No. 1 on its listing of nations actively closing gaps in gender equality. In 2009, Iceland became the first country to utterly close the gender hole in training and health. And in 2016, Iceland was 87% of the way to closing the gender hole in all sectors. As of 2018, 88% of working-age women had been employed, 65% of scholars attending college had been female, and 41% of members of parliament had been women. Nevertheless, girls nonetheless earn about 14% less than males, though these statistics do not keep in mind the hours labored, over-time, and choices of employment. Iceland has the world’s highest proportion of women within the labour market, important youngster care allocations for working women. It has gender impartial parental depart, with a quota for each mother or father, and a transferable half. Women’s workshops for making woolen textiles have been found in Iceland. Textiles have been used as a form of forex in medieval Iceland, and there were rules as to what was authorized tender within the oldest (11th-century) part of the Grágás legal guidelines. That modified in 1903 but nonetheless that signifies that more than 50 years went by the place only men with certain standing in society had the right to vote. What is so attention-grabbing to me is that the Icelandic parliament discussed women’s suffrage greater than once in the 19th century and most parliamentarians supported it. However, all bills that contained women’s suffrage have been vetoed by Danish authorities.
